2.1 Types of Driver's Licenses
In Finland, motorist's licenses are divided into several categories based upon the type of vehicle. Here's a brief introduction of these classifications:
License CategoryVehicle TypeAge RequirementAMotorbikes24 years (or 20 with A2 license)A1Light bikes16 yearsBCars and trucks (as much as 3.5 loads)18 yearsCTrucks (over 3.5 lots)21 yearsDBuses24 yearsCETrucks with trailers21 years2.2 Steps to Obtain a Driver's License
The process of obtaining a legal driver's license in Finland includes the following actions:

Classroom Learning: Enroll in a driving school for theoretical lessons. Subjects include traffic laws, roadway signs, and safe driving strategies.

Medical checkup: Undergo a medical check-up to ensure that you are physically fit to drive.

Eye Test: A vision test is mandated, which can frequently be performed at the driving school.

Theory Examination: Pass a theoretical examination carried out by the Finnish Transport and Communications Agency (Traficom).

Practical Training: Complete a set variety of driving lessons with a certified trainer.

Practical Driving Test: After finishing the training, take the useful driving assessment.

Issuance of License: Upon effective conclusion of all tests, make an application for the chauffeur's license which will be mailed to you.
2.3 Costs Involved
The expenses of getting a chauffeur's license differ based upon the type of license and the driving school chosen. Below is a breakdown of approximated costs:
ExpenseEstimated Cost (EUR)Driving School Course600 - 1,500Theory Exam Fee60 - 100Dry Run Fee100 - 200Medical checkup20 - 70Eye Test10 - 30Total Estimated Cost900 - 2,000Effects of Buying a Driver's License Illegally

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)1. Can I drive in Finland with a foreign chauffeur's license?
Yes, if your foreign chauffeur's license stands and composed in English or consists of a translation in Finnish or Swedish. It stands for an optimum of one year.
2. What is the minimum age to drive in Finland?
The minimum age differs by automobile type, but for a standard car (Category B), it is 18 years.
3. For how long does it take to get a driver's license?
The period varies based upon private learning pace. Generally, one ought to anticipate a timeframe of several months to finish the needed classes, tests, and useful training.
4. Can I take the driving tests in English?
Yes, theoretical tests can frequently be taken in English, and language assistance might likewise be available for useful driving tests.
5. What takes place if I fail the driving test?
You can retake the driving test after a waiting duration. The specific duration might depend on the type of test failed.
